What is the width of the 4/4 lowline (2002 vintage)? I can find specs for the standard 4/4 of that year but want to know the width with the wider arches. I have some nice working room around my current 1974 4/4 but that is 3'" narrower than the later ones. Then there's the extra width of the wider wings which is....???

Hang on, I'll just pop out into the garage and measure up....... .....59.25" or 159cms

My 2003 lowline slim body is 150 cm.

Here's the 2001 handbook, which gives 150cm as the standard width, so I'd think 159 is about right.
